Atomic and nuclear properties of technetium (Tc)
QuantityValueUnits ValueUnits
Atomic number 43     
Atomic mass [97.90722(3)] g mol-1   
Density 11.50 g cm-3   
Mean excitation energy 428.0 eV   
Minimum ionization 1.325 MeV g-1cm2 15.24 MeV cm-1
Nuclear interaction length 156.8 g cm-2 13.64 cm
Nuclear collision length 93.5 g cm-2 8.132 cm
Pion interaction length 184.5 g cm-2 16.05 cm
Pion collision length 118.1 g cm-2 10.27 cm
Radiation length 9.58 g cm-2 0.8331 cm
Critical energy 13.46 MeV (for e-) 13.01 MeV (for e+)
Muon critical energy 230. GeV   
Molière radius 15.09 g cm-2 1.313 cm
Plasma energy ωp 64.76 eV   
Melting point 2430. K 2157. C
Boiling point @ 1 atm 4538. K 4265. C

Note: Since there are no stable isotopes, [atomic mass] is that of the longest-lived isotope known as of Jun 2017.
